Default Re: Muck KK preflop here???

I'd consider it - but I'd call.

The action definitely looks like Aces. I read somewhere that "the 4th raise is always Aces" - tho maybe this guy read that as well and has AK.

I'm calling the re-raise and seeing a flop here. I don't like 3-betting preflop with KK when I have no reads. Then I'm potting any non A or Q flop and taking it from there.

If villain pushes over the top of my flop bet I can fold happily.

Call spike a K and send villain on a trip to monkeytilt-ville..
